如何用自己电脑建服务器

fiy 其他 47

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要用自己的电脑建立一个服务器,你需要遵循以下步骤:

    1.选择合适的操作系统:首先,你需要选择适合作为服务器操作系统的操作系统。常见的服务器操作系统有Windows Server、Linux(如Ubuntu、CentOS等)和MacOS Server等。根据你的需求和熟悉程度选择一款适合的操作系统。

    2.安装服务器软件:根据你选择的操作系统,下载并安装相应的服务器软件。例如,对于Windows操作系统,你可以选择安装IIS(Internet Information Services);对于Linux操作系统,你可以选择Apache、Nginx等;对于MacOS,你可以选择XAMPP等。

    3.配置服务器软件:安装完成后,你需要进行一些基本的配置设置。这包括设置服务器的IP地址、端口号以及权限等。根据不同的服务器软件,设置方法会有所不同,但一般都提供了相应的配置文件进行设置。

    4.打开端口:为了能够让外部设备能够访问你的服务器,你需要在你的路由器或防火墙上打开相应的端口。通常,默认的HTTP端口是80,HTTPS端口是443。你可以根据需要打开更多端口,但需要确保你的网络环境安全。

    5.创建网站或应用:当服务器配置完成后,你可以开始创建你的网站或应用程序。通过编写HTML、CSS、JavaScript等代码,你可以轻松地创建出一个独立的网站。对于应用程序,你需要学习相应的编程语言和框架。

    6.域名解析:如果你的网站需要通过域名访问,你需要进行域名解析。购买一个域名,并将域名解析到你的服务器IP地址。

    7.测试和优化:在网站或应用程序构建完毕后,你需要进行测试和优化。确保所有功能正常运行,并对服务器进行必要的优化,以提高网站的性能和安全性。

    总结起来,建立自己的服务器需要选择合适的操作系统、安装服务器软件、进行配置设置、打开端口、创建网站或应用、域名解析以及测试和优化。这些步骤将帮助你建立一个完善的服务器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    建立自己的服务器可以为您提供许多好处,例如更大的控制力、更快的速度和更安全的存储。下面是建立自己的服务器的步骤:

    1. 确定服务器用途:首先,您需要确定服务器的用途。是用于个人网站、文件存储、游戏服务器还是其他用途?这将有助于您选择适合您需求的硬件和软件。

    2. 购买硬件:接下来,您需要购买合适的服务器硬件。这包括一台高性能的电脑、一个稳定的互联网连接、大容量硬盘和足够的内存。您还可以选择请专业人士为您建造一个专用服务器。

    3. 安装操作系统:安装适当的操作系统是建立服务器的重要一步。您可以选择像Windows Server、Linux或FreeBSD等专门针对服务器的操作系统。确保您选中的操作系统适合您的用途,并且您熟悉其管理和设置。

    4. 配置网络设置:为了确保服务器能够正确地与其他设备通信,您需要正确配置网络设置。这包括指定服务器的IP地址、DNS设置和端口映射等。

    5. 安全设置:保护服务器免受未经授权的访问是非常重要的。您可以采取一些安全措施,如设置强密码、启用防火墙、定期更新操作系统和应用程序等。您还可以考虑使用虚拟专用网络(VPN)以提高数据安全性。

    6. 安装必要的软件:根据服务器的用途,您可能需要安装一些特定的软件。例如,如果您要建立一个Web服务器,您需要安装Web服务器软件,如Apache或Nginx。如果您要建立一个游戏服务器,您需要安装游戏服务器软件和相关游戏文件。

    7. 配置服务器设置:根据您的需求和服务器用途进行设置。这可能包括配置文件共享、远程访问、数据备份等功能。

    总之,建立自己的服务器可以为您提供更大的灵活性和控制力。无论您是为个人使用还是为小型企业提供服务,建立自己的服务器都是一个不错的选择。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    想要用自己的电脑建设一个服务器,你需要安装必要的软件和配置一些设置。下面是一个基本的步骤指导你如何用自己的电脑建立一个服务器。

    1. 决定服务器的用途
      首先要明确服务器的用途,是用于网站托管、文件共享、游戏服务器还是其他目的。这将有助于你选择适合的软件和配置服务器。

    2. 选择适合的操作系统
      服务器可以在不同的操作系统上运行。如果你有经验或是熟悉某个操作系统,你可以选择你熟悉的操作系统。

    • Windows Server:适用于初学者和小型企业,具有广泛的应用支持。
    • Linux:适用于有一定技术基础的用户,具有更高的稳定性和安全性。

    无论你选择哪个操作系统,确保你选择的操作系统版本是服务器版本,因为它们具有更强大的性能和功能。

    1. 安装服务器软件
      根据你的服务器用途,选择适合的服务器软件。以下是一些常见的服务器软件。
    • Apache:用于网站托管的开源Web服务器。
    • IIS:用于网站托管的Windows服务器软件。
    • Nginx:轻量级Web服务器,适用于高并发访问。
    • FTP服务器:例如FileZilla Server,用于文件共享和远程访问。

    下载并安装所选软件的最新版本。

    1. 配置服务器软件
      安装完成后,需要进行一些基本的配置。根据你选择的软件和操作系统,配置文件的位置和设置方式可能不同。
    • 网络设置:配置IP地址、子网掩码、默认网关和DNS服务器等网络设置。
    • 端口设置:根据服务器软件的要求,配置相应的端口号,确保服务器能够正常监听请求。
    • 虚拟主机设置:如果你打算托管多个网站,你需要配置虚拟主机来分配不同的域名。

    每个服务器软件都有其特定的配置方式,你可以参考官方文档或在线教程来完成配置。

    1. 设置安全性
      服务器安全性是非常重要的,你需要采取一些措施来保护服务器免受攻击。
    • 防火墙设置:配置防火墙以阻止非授权访问和恶意攻击。
    • 更新和补丁:定期更新操作系统和服务器软件以获取最新的安全补丁。
    • 强密码策略:使用强密码和多因素身份验证来保护服务器登录。
    • 定期备份:定期备份服务器中的重要数据,以防止数据丢失。
    1. 域名和DNS设置
      如果你希望通过公网访问你的服务器,你需要注册一个域名并将其解析到服务器的IP地址。你还需要配置域名服务器(DNS)以指向你的服务器。

    注册域名后,登录你的域名注册商的控制面板,添加一个A记录,并将其指向你的服务器IP地址。这样,当别人访问你的域名时,DNS会将其解析到你的服务器。

    1. 路由器设置
      如果你的服务器是通过路由器连接到互联网的,你需要在路由器上进行一些配置。以下是常见的配置步骤。
    • 端口转发:将路由器外部端口转发到服务器的内部IP地址和端口。
    • 动态DNS:如果你的公网IP地址是动态的,你可以使用动态DNS服务来将动态IP地址映射到你的域名。

    要进行这些设置,你需要登录到你的路由器管理界面,并查找相关选项。根据你的路由器品牌和型号,具体的设置步骤可能会有所不同。

    1. 测试和调试
      完成以上步骤后,你应该进行一些测试来确保服务器正常运行。尝试在不同的设备和网络环境中访问你的服务器,并确保一切正常。

    如果遇到问题,你可以查阅服务器软件的文档、在线论坛或寻求专业人士的帮助来解决问题。

    总结
    建立一个服务器需要一些技术知识和精力投入,但它可以为你提供更大的灵活性和控制权。通过按照上面的步骤,你将能够用自己的电脑建立一个服务器,并满足你的特定需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部